当前位置: 首页 > 图文教程 > 网络编程 > ASP > 购物车范例(处理页面)

ASP
发送带附件的HTML格式邮件例程
调用winzip命令行对上传的多个文件打包压缩
怎样做自己的二级域名(之一)
怎样做自己的二级域名(之二)
怎样做自己的二级域名(之三)
从新浪提取上海天气的vbs
列出服务器上的打印机
2栏分页显示(附显示的形式[1][2])
2栏分页显示(附显示的形式前页,后页)
购物车范例(购物车页面 )
购物车范例(处理页面)
GB码和BIG5码的互换技术
在ASP中改善动态分页的性能
利用ASP实现对表的分页浏览(上)
利用ASP实现对表的分页浏览(下)
ASP后台快速调用Mysql 数据库
网络寻呼机数据库版发送消息tomessage.asp
网络寻呼机数据库版处理发送消息SubmitMessage.asp
网络寻呼机数据库版显示消息showmessage.asp
网络寻呼机数据库版显示历史消息history.asp

ASP 中的 购物车范例(处理页面)


出处:互联网   整理: 软晨网(RuanChen.com)   发布: 2009-11-03   浏览: 25 ::
收藏到网摘: n/a

  <!--put2bag.asp-->

<%@ Language=VBScript %>
<%
    'id_type=request("id_type")

    on error resume next
    Response.Buffer = true
    Response.Expires = 0
    dim obj_bag,bag_item,cart
            'obj_bag      ----购物车
            'bag_item     ----商品的信息数据集合
            'cart         ----一件商品的信息数据集合
    dim p_id,p_name,p_price,p_manu,p_type,p_size,p_color,p_num,p_temp
            'p_id               ----商品id号
            'p_name          ----商品名称
            'p_price           ----原价单价
            'p_manu          ----商品制造商
            'p_type            ----商品式样
            'p_size            ----商品尺寸
            'p_color           ----商品颜色
            'p_num            ----商品数量
            'p_temp           ----临时存放p_num
            

    if session("login")="" then
        response.write"<script langue=""javascript"">" & chr(13)
        response.write"alert(""请先登录"");" & chr(13)
        response.write"history.go(-1);" & chr(13)
        response.write"</script>" & chr(13)
    else
                '初始化购物车内变量
        p_id=trim(request("id"))
        P_manu=trim(request("manu"))
        p_type=trim(request("type"))
        p_name=replace(trim(request("name1"))," ","")
        p_price=trim(request("price"))
        p_size=trim(request("size"))
        p_color=trim(request("color"))
        p_num=trim(request("num"))

        if ((not IsNumeric(p_num)) or (p_num<="0") or (instr(1,p_num,".")<>0)) then